The Promising Future of the Global Autonomous Driving Software Market by 2032

The Promising Future of Autonomous Driving Software Market



The landscape of the autonomous driving software market is witnessing transformative evolution, projected to grow significantly in the coming years. According to a recent report by MarkNtel Advisors, the market is expected to rise from an estimated USD 2.0 billion in 2026 to approximately USD 4.4 billion by 2032, reflecting a robust compound annual growth rate (CAGR) of 11.9% during the period from 2026 to 2032.

Market Dynamics


The increase in demand is primarily driven by the integration of Advanced Driver-Assistance Systems (ADAS), advancements in artificial intelligence (AI), and a shift towards software-defined vehicles within the automotive sector. North America is anticipated to maintain its leadership, capturing around 48% of the global market share by 2026, thanks to its solid technological infrastructure and a culture of early adoption.

Key Factors Supporting Growth


1. Adoption of ADAS: The rising deployment of features such as automated braking, adaptive cruise control, and lane-keeping assistance marks a crucial movement towards achieving fully autonomous driving. Each advancement helps not only in enhancing safety but also in fostering consumer confidence and acceptance of automation in vehicles.
2. AI and Sensor Technologies: As AI continues to evolve alongside sensor fusion technologies, vehicles are now more capable of processing and responding to real-time data from diverse sources. This is essential for improving the reliability, safety, and operational efficiency of autonomous systems.
3. Investment Landscape: A significant influx of investment from both automotive original equipment manufacturers (OEMs) and technology firms is further propelling the market forward. Collaborations and acquisitions are facilitating faster innovation and deployment of autonomous technologies.

Challenges to Overcome


Despite a favorable outlook, several challenges threaten to impede growth. Regulatory complexities and safety concerns remain at the forefront of industry hurdles. Different regions impose unique regulations which can stifle large-scale implementation. Furthermore, significant development costs and technical intricacies demand extensive research and testing, which can be barriers for new entrants in the market.

Market Overview by Autonomy and Propulsion Type


The report highlights that Level 2 systems are expected to account for about 55% of the market share by 2026. This is largely attributed to their prominent integration in everyday vehicles. While there’s a growing interest in electric vehicles, the Internal Combustion Engine (ICE) vehicles are still expected to dominate the market with a substantial share of 60% due to the gradual incorporation of autonomous systems.

Regional Insights


In terms of regional performance, North America’s dominance is attributed to rigorous research & development, a robust tech ecosystem, and favorable regulatory frameworks. Key players situated in this region include giants like Mobileye, NVIDIA, and Qualcomm, all of which are contributing to the fierce competition and development in the space.
